What are Jyotirlingas?
Jyotirlingas are twelve sacred shrines in India that are
dedicated to Lord Shiva. These shrines are believed to be the most sacred
abodes of Lord Shiva and are considered to be extremely auspicious by devotees
of Lord Shiva. The word "Jyotirlinga" is derived from the Sanskrit
words "Jyoti" (meaning light) and "linga" (meaning symbol
of Lord Shiva). These shrines are called Jyotirlingas because they are believed
to be the places where Lord Shiva appeared as a divine light, or Jyoti.
The twelve Jyotirlingas are:
Somnath Jyotirlinga, Gujarat
Mallikarjuna Jyotirlinga, Andhra Pradesh
Mahakaleshwar Jyotirlinga, Madhya Pradesh
Omkareshwar Jyotirlinga, Madhya Pradesh
Kedarnath Jyotirlinga, Uttarakhand
Bhimashankar Jyotirlinga, Maharashtra
Vishwanath Jyotirlinga, Uttar Pradesh
Trimbakeshwar Jyotirlinga, Maharashtra
Vaidyanath Jyotirlinga, Jharkhand
Nageshwar Jyotirlinga, Gujarat
Rameshwaram Jyotirlinga, Tamil Nadu
Grishneshwar Jyotirlinga, Maharashtra
Jyotirlinga Packages:
There are various Jyotirlinga packages available in India
for tourists who wish to visit these sacred shrines. These packages typically
cover all the twelve Jyotirlingas and are designed to provide a comprehensive
and hassle-free pilgrimage experience.
These packages generally include transportation,
accommodation, meals, and a tour guide who provides information about the
significance of each Jyotirlinga. Some packages also include other nearby
religious sites or tourist attractions, depending on the duration of the
package and the preferences of the tourists.
One of the most popular Jyotirlinga packages is the
"Dwadash Jyotirlinga Yatra" package, which covers all the twelve
Jyotirlingas in a single trip. This package typically takes around 15 to 20
days and covers several states across India. Other packages may cover a smaller
number of Jyotirlingas and may be shorter in duration.
